The reason the chain has become loose after the first pass and the chain became "dull" is mainly because the the saw oil pump is probably not ajusted or maybe can't even oil enough the lenght of this chain properly. You must had an extra oil reserve at the end of the bar ideally, or your chain will overheat, making it strecht like this (specially with Oregon's steel, it will strecht more than Stihl or Husq). If you tight it after every pass, you'll eventually break it. Also, when overheating, the teeth loose their temper (might be a traduction error here), so they wont cut as much. All this because the chain wasn't oiled properly.

Good video, nicely done, everything you said was accurate but you kind of missed a really important point that folks should know. The most critical dimension for these type slide are is the internal drawer width, that must be 100% accurate as there is very little wiggle room. You did not have any problems because you very precisely measured your side thickness, but the better practice is to just build to the inside drawer dimension.
